Watch: Lil Kim Soars At ‘Opening Ceremony’ Gig

Published: Monday 10th Sep 2012 by David

Say what you will about her business acumen, but there’s no denying Lil Kim‘s value as a live act.

Oft lost in the haze of controversy she oft endures, the Rapper’s skill as an entertainer is just as in tact today as it was when she wowed back in ’96 with this performance.

Now check out her performing for the crowd at ‘Opening Ceremony‘s 10th anniversary party, soaring with a number of her Hip Hop classics.

Working the crowd without the gimmicks many of today’s stars depend on, it’s hard not to be impressed by this performance.

For, as far as stamina and charisma goes- Ms. Jones gave it up in abundance, breathing new life into  classics that still feel just as good today as they did “back then”.

Here’s hoping Kim’s recent absence from the public eye is down to her plotting the comeback we’ve all been waiting for since 2010. A comeback, we hope brings material as strong as ‘If You Love Me’ and far more business savvy Kim.

For if Rick Ross– who was once the receiving many a 50 Cent punchline- can revitalize his career and enjoy countless smashes and a few #1s, we can’t see why ‘The Queen B’ can’t do the same.
